6 Displaced By Duplex Fire In North Minneapolis

MINNEAPOLIS (WCCO) -- Three adults and three children are now counting on the Red Cross to help them find shelter after their north Minneapolis home was damaged by fire Thursday morning.

Fire department officials say the blaze appears to have started in the unoccupied side of a duplex on the 3100 block of Colfax Avenue.

The fire was reported just before 10 a.m. on Thursday. Everyone inside the duplex made it to safety.

"I wasn't really prepared for this," duplex resident Zandrian Hunt said. "My house is gone, clothes, furniture, everything's gone."

Hunt said she's grateful that no one was hurt.

"I don't know what I'm going to do," she said, holding back tears.

Everyone who was inside the duplex was checked by medics at the scene and no one had to be hospitalized.
